I replied to you post on the other site with some info. Very easy to change. 10 min. start to finish. Just lifted the tank in the front (have near empty tank if possible) Used an adjustable wrench and pliers for the fuel clamp. Get something to plug the fuel line if you can while you change the FPR. I used a bolt, no good as fuel leaked around the threads. :icon_biggrin:

Oh one more thing. I unplugged the wire going to the #4 injector for a tiny bit more room. Blew out the connector with air before I reconnect it as there was a bit of fuel in and around it. :icon_biggrin:

I posted to be carefull about bending the rail. Like any line connection, you want to hold both ends with wrenches.

I don't remember the exact sizes now, 24 and 27mm I think. That said, I used a close to size standard wrench and a crescent wrench the last time with good results.

The FPR is sealed with the O rings on the pipe between the regulator and the rail, not really the fitting that mounts it. Mine was not hard to loosen.

It is really much easier than you will think. Just get two wrenches and do it.
